On the Italian island of Stromboli, a volcano erupted, one tourist was killed, the island was covered with ash. The eruption took the deceased by surprise when he climbed to the top of the volcano, the Mayor of Lipari, Marco Giorgianni, told the Italian agency Ansa, writes BBC. The tourist was killed by a falling stone ...
